#df3bb9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#df3bb9 is composed of 87.5% red, 23.1% green and 72.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 73.5% magenta, 17%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 313.9 degrees, a saturation of 71.9% and a lightness of 55.3%. #df3bb9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ff76ff with #bf0073.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

Shades and Tints of #df3bb9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060105 is the darkest color, while #fdf4f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#df3bb9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#908a8f is the less saturated color, while #f921c7 is the most saturated one.
